βοΈPeter Mandelson, the United Kingdom's former ambassador to Washington, has been arrested, as the fallout from the release of more Epstein files earlier this month deepens.
In a statement, London's Metropolitan Police β commonly known as the Met β confirmed it had arrested "a 72-year-old man on suspicion of misconduct in public office" and he was being interviewed.
Lord Mandelson appears in multiple photos in the Epstein files. Email correspondence contained in the documents released by the DOJ appears to show the two in close contact years after Epstein was convicted of child sex offences.

βοΈRussian media report that a criminal case has allegedly been opened in Russia against Telegram founder Pavel Durov on charges related to βaiding terrorist activityβ.
The reports cite FSB-linked materials claiming that since 2022 more than 153,000 crimes were committed using Telegram, including around 33,000 classified as terrorist, extremist, or sabotage-related. Examples mentioned include the Crocus City Hall attack and the assassination of Darya Dugina.
The FSB has also previously alleged that Telegram transmitted data about Russian military personnel to Ukrainian intelligence, allegedly endangering soldiersβ lives.

βοΈThe Australian government has today imposed additional targeted sanctions on 180 individuals, entities and shadow fleet vessels with links to Russia.
βThese new sanctions target Russiaβs finance and banking, defence, aeronautical, oil and gas, transportation, and science and technology sectors." Albanese said in the joint statement with his deputy Richard Marles and Foreign Minister Penny Wong.

βοΈ Slovakia is asking the European Commission to verify whether the "Druzhba" oil pipeline has really been damaged.
The country's Prime Minister Fico stated: there is information that the line is functioning but Kiev claims otherwise.
According to him, the Ukrainian side did not allow the Slovak ambassador to visit the allegedly damaged section.

βοΈGerman police have launched an investigation against a pensioner who called Chancellor Friedrich Merz βPinocchioβ in a Facebook comment.
π©πͺπ¨The man wrote βPinocchio is coming to HNβ under a police post announcing a visit by Merz and Baden-WΓΌrttembergβs PM Winfried Kretschmann.
Three months later, he was informed he is being investigated under Article 188 of the German Criminal Code β a 2021 law that criminalises insults against politicians if deemed βharmful to their public work,β carrying penalties of up to five years in prison.
